Simple Formについて
2016年07月15日
書こうとしたことが長すぎて、うまくタイトルがまとまらなかったので本文の方に書くと 「simple formのassociationを使ってセレクトボックスを作成した時、JSで使うためにoptionにvalue以外の要素を持たせたい」 というのが今回の内容。 な...
Spec書くときの注意点
2016年07月08日
feature specで「こうすればこう動くはずなのになぜ動かん!」ってことが今までに何度もあったのですが、よく確認すればどうということはないものばかりな場合が大半です。 それでも詰まるときは大体煮詰まっていることが多いので、ブチ切れる前に確認しておきたいことをメモしておこうと思い...
このブログには「こんなことがあったら記事を書く」みたいな指標をいくつか決めている。 30分以上詰まったとき 二度同じ過ちをしたとき めっちゃ基本的なことを忘れていて恥ずかしかったとき 書かないといけないと感じた...
開発中にDBを直接操作してデータを弄る際、使用するDBを何度も切り替えていると、現在どのDBを弄っているのかわからなくなることがあります。 もし重要なDBを確認のために開いていて、その後間違って操作などしてしまったらやはり絶望しかありません。 Vagrantなどを利用...
一日中パソコンに向かう職業になってしばらく経ちますが、最近キーボードに不満が出るようになりました。 Mac標準のキーボードなので窮屈 ペラペラで気持ちよくない 肩がやたら凝る なので打っていて気...
Railsで開発していると、既存のデータに修正を加えるようなSQLを含めたmigrationを作成することがあります。 データに修正を加えるmigrationはミスると絶望しかないので、まずは開発環境のデータに対して実行して検証を行うかと思います。 しかし、開発環境の...
僕の現在の開発環境
2016年06月05日
僕はまだ開発環境にこだわりが持てるほど色々と知らないので「俺の作った最強の開発環境」とか紹介できないのですが、 いつか見返したときに昔はこんな環境で開発してたのか〜って感慨に浸りたいので書いて残しておこうと思いますw 2016年6月現在の環境 たい...
コマンドラインで開発をしていると、過去に使ったコマンドをもう一回使いたい!なんてことが多々発生します。 ctrl + PやNで一つずつ遡ってもいいのですが、かなり効率が悪いです。 (正直数ヶ月前までは遡ってました 照) 今回は過去に実行したコマンドを検索して実...
前回 次回はDBのデータを検索する方法についてメモしようと思います。 とか書いたのですが、今回はSQLのINNER JOINについてメモします。 INNER JOINとは ...
自宅サーバーを立てようとあれこれしていた時に、サーバーに登録されている公開鍵のペアの秘密鍵をコピーして、他のPCで使おうとしたら以下のようなメッセージが出て怒られました。 @@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@@...